South County's town of Westerly, is so named for its position at the south-western tip of the
Rhode Island, and includes Watch Hill and Misquamicut, two highly popular summer
resort communities that fringe the Atlantic Ocean. Charming downtown
Westerly, with its wonderful Victorian architecture and beautifully
landscaped Wilcox Park, helped to earn the designation "one of the
twelve most distinctive destinations in the country." Tranquil Watch
Hill boasts lovely beaches and a waterfront village, making it a perfect
stop for oudoor dining, leisurely walks and antiquing.
Napatree Point
in Watch Hill is the essence of a tiny, hidden gem of a beach. Being a
protected bird sanctuary, it has great appeal to families with small
children. Unpretentious Misquamicut and its popular state beach offers a
wide array of attractions, exciting nightlife and summer-long events. A
